The simplest way to think about the active roster rule:

48 players can be active, as long as 8 of them are offensive lineman. And spots 47 and 48 can come from the active roster OR the practice squad.

(I tend to ignore the emergency quarterback rule, which technically could create roster spot #49 on game day, because I don't think it's ever actually been used in a game yet)

It appears you are correct. If you carry an eight OL on the game-day roster, you get an extra spot in addition to the OL. So it's 46 without an eighth OL, 48 if you carry an eighth OL and 49 if you carry a third QB who is on the 53 as the emergency QB.

I had never realized that you got an extra spot in addition to the OL if you carried an eighth, but I just read it.
